It used to be Thunder Road Tour but now it is called Drive the Glen. Details are on their website.
http://www.theglen.com/Guest-Info/Drive-The-Glen.aspx

It is 3 laps paced at 55mph. However this rule is typically stretched for us depending on the pace driver. Cost is $25/3 laps but if there are more than 10 cars cost is $15. This is the only thing the track does that I am aware of, other than renting the track to groups for the schools you are doing. Price sheet I saw in 2010 for rental was weekday 2 day min @$8k/day and weekend 3 day min @$11k/day. For Opening Weekend pace will be closer to 55, because it's a high profile weekend with a lot of people. We'll sign up as a club and be taken separately. There are usually 5-6 clubs plus all the mom & pops minvans rotated in groups. I hope to start at 11:00 and be done around 1:00. Too early at this point for details. This is just a good time for the members to get out after a long winter and re-acquaint. The best on track experience is when we go at other times throughout the season.
Central New York Raceway Park in Hastings is supposed to be open by Labor Day but no idea what they will offer as to on track experience.
